What are the rules and regulations of the Primrose Creek HOA?
The Primrose Creek HOA operates under a set of governing documents, including covenants, conditions, and restrictions (CC&Rs). These documents outline rules and regulations that maintain the community's aesthetic appeal, property values, and overall quality of life. Common regulations might cover:
- Architectural guidelines: These dictate the appearance of homes, including exterior paint colors, landscaping, and permitted modifications. It's crucial to review these guidelines before making any significant alterations to your property.
- Pet regulations: Restrictions might exist regarding pet breeds, sizes, and numbers permitted per household.
- Parking regulations: Rules often govern parking locations, guest parking, and vehicle types allowed within the community.
- Noise restrictions: HOAs frequently impose noise restrictions to maintain peace and quiet for all residents.
- Maintenance responsibilities: Clearly defined responsibilities for maintaining your property are usually detailed, including lawn care and snow removal.
Obtain a copy of the governing documents from the HOA to understand the full range of rules and regulations.
